Maria Luciana Axente's Biography

Maria Luciana Axente is an award winning AI ethics and public policy global expert with a demonstrable 20 years track record of setting up and leading a range of ventures, grounded in technology. Driven by high professional standards, she has built a reputation as an advocate and influencer in the field of responsible AI, advising clients from across industries and sectors on operationalisation of ethical AI & data.

Maria is an advisor and regular contributor to public policy initiatives to the UK and Romanian government, UNICEF, World Economic Forum and Global Partnership on AI. She serves as an advisory board member for All Party Parliamentary Group on AI (APPG AI) in the UK Parliament, NATO Advisory Group on Emerging and Disruptive Technologies and SKEMA Business School AI Institute. She was also elected as Chair of the Data and AI Leadership Committee at Tech UK, the leading technology trade association in the UK.

Maria holds the position of Senior Research Associate at the Intellectual Forum, Jesus College at the University of Cambridge.

Her work has been recognised with various awards including ComputerWeekly Most Influential Women in Technology, TechWomen100, 100 Brilliant women in AI Ethics and CogX Outstanding Achievements in Ethical AI.

Maria Luciana Axente's Speaking Topics

  • • The journey towards responsible AI:

Maria explains why responsible AI is the only way to think about AI and what is required to build a better future with AI for the people and planet. She explores best practices in operationalising AI ethics for one organisation.

  • • Inclusive AI:

Maria explores diversity and inclusion in AI, how it is defined and what companies could do to promote greater participation in design and use of intelligent systems. She also explores the challenges in achieving greater inclusion, and how a holistic integrated approach can overcome those barriers.

  • • Ethics of the metaverse:

Maria debates how the ethics of data, AI, social media and gaming can help build a soling foundation for a responsible metaverse that sees benefits and risks being balanced and managed.

  • • From rigid compliance driven to agile AI powered organisation:

Maria articulates how current and future regulatory and public policy trends and development can act as a catalyst for a wider organisational transformation that sees compliance, legal, business and technology creating holistic AI governance operating models.

  • • Future trends in AI and digital ethics:

Maria reflects on the current state of digital and AI ethics, and the future trends that are set to shape how values are embedded in technology, with profound implications for public trust in technology and business success.
